Iron Powder, Micronized, Light
Micronized low-density iron powder is by far the finest grade of iron powder that has ever been made. It consists of irregular and flake particles as small as 5 microns. This product is an electronic grade high purity iron dust; however, very fine particles tend to oxidize easier. In most cases about 2 to 3 percent of this product is oxidized on the surface during the grinding and packaging process.

Caution:
Fine iron dust in air can form an explosive mixture. Avoid dust. Avoid inhalation. Use a mask and protective clothing while handling.
IRON100 General Iron Powder
IRON100 is a high green strength reduced iron powder specifically manufactured for low to medium density P/M applications, resin casting, and rough magnetic paints. It is widely used for manufacturing sintered components, soft magnetic components, brazing pastes, magnetic paints, surface coating, magnetic polymers, welding, chemistry, polymer filtrations, and many other applications. IRON100 is a very fine iron powder with particles as small as 325 mesh and is a cost-effective solution for various industrial applications.
